WHAT YOU’LL DO
Braze’s Services Consultants act as trusted advisors to our prospective clients and Sales team during the sales process, adapting their extensive expertise on the Braze services to meet customer needs. Our Services Consultants support the Braze sales organization during pre-sales in scoping client service requirements, presenting our service offerings, building comfort and confidence of the value of Braze services, and positioning optimal service pricing and packaging to potential customers.
- Own EMEA Services Consulting Requests tickets and partner with Sales to complete requests with high degree of quality.
- Collaborate with the Sales teams to support deal cycles, including RFPs, pitches and on-site sessions.
- Build and maintain subject matter expertise in the Braze service offerings currently supported by the team to enable effective consultancy support during pre-sales and become a point of contact for other internal business teams
- Perform discovery with prospective customers to understand their service needs and curate tailored presentations for sessions, including bespoke project plans, resourcing requirements, etc.
- Provide recommendations and justifications for which Braze service(s) would benefit prospective customers best.
- Support the ongoing development of sales go-to-market materials, talk tracks, and training to help Sales best position the value of our service offering packages with customers during pre-sales motions
- Gather feedback from the sales teams regarding our package offerings and work with Service Leadership and Product Marketing teams to help provide insight into new service package offerings
WHO YOU ARE
- 4+ years of experience in SaaS pre-sales or service delivery, consulting or business analysis.
Must-haves:
- An excellent communicator, presenter, and storyteller with significant client-facing experience
- Effective stakeholder management skills with both internal and external stakeholders at senior leadership level (e.g. Head of CRM, VP/Director, C-suite, etc)
- Experience working with Sales teams and during deal cycles, or have been exposed and have awareness from a post-sales role
- Excellent time management skills with initiative, autonomy, and prioritisation skills to optimise output.
- Curious problem solver who is comfortable operating in and outside of pre-defined playbooks to navigate and find the best solution to challenges.
- Available to travel to the Braze London office or prospective customers’ offices for on-site visits, in-person meetings and collaboration.
- Strong written and verbal English skills are essential
Nice to have:
- Previous experience with the Braze tool or similar products
- Demonstrated experience/comfort managing projects (both internal and client-facing) to completion
- Change management experience
- Strong preference for candidates with proficiency in other European languages (German and French preferred)

ABOUT BRAZE
Braze is the leading customer engagement platform that empowers brands to Be Absolutely Engaging.™ Braze helps brands deliver great customer experiences that drive value both for consumers and for their businesses. Built on a foundation of composable intelligence, BrazeAI™ allows marketers to combine and activate AI agents, models, and features at every touchpoint throughout the Braze Customer Engagement Platform for smarter, faster, and more meaningful customer engagement. From cross-channel messaging and journey orchestration to Al-powered decisioning and optimization, Braze enables companies to turn action into interaction through autonomous, 1:1 personalized experiences.
The company has repeatedly been recognized as a Leader in marketing technology by industry analysts, and was voted a G2 “Best of Marketing and Digital Advertising Software Product” in 2025.
Braze was also named a 2025 Best Companies To Work For by U.S. News & World Report, a 2025 America’s Greatest Companies by Newsweek, and a 2025 Fortune Best Workplace in Technology™ by Great Place To Work®, among other accolades. Braze is also proudly certified as a Great Place to Work® in the U.S., the UK, Australia, and Singapore.
The company is headquartered in New York with offices in Austin, Berlin, Bucharest, Chicago, Dubai, Jakarta, London, Paris, San Francisco, São Paulo, Singapore, Seoul, Sydney and Tokyo.
